The Labour government is standing back and letting Reform UK “sell the lie” that net zero will harm working people, Carla Denyer, the Greens’ co-leader has said as she prepares to step back from the role she has held for four years. Denyer, who will not contest this summer’s party leadership re-election process, told the Guardian that she wanted to focus on her Bristol Central constituency, and to campaign on particular issues, including a net zero policy shaped to the needs of workers. Next week, she plans to table a private member’s bill setting out “just transition” to net zero.
